PROBLEM TO BE SOLVED: To increase the absolute value of complex initial permeability from a low-frequency region to a high-frequency region by limiting the compositional ratio of main components, i.e., Fe2 O3 , MnO and ZnO, of an Mn-Zn based soft ferrite to specified ranges, respectively. SOLUTION: The high permeability oxide magnetic material has basic composition of MnO: 20-30mol%, ZnO: 18-25mol% and the remainder of substantial Fe2 O3 where the absolute value of complex initial permeability is 8000 or above at 1kHz and 500kHz or has basic composition of MnO: 20-30mol%, ZnO: 18-25mol% and the remainder of substantial Fe2 O3 where DC resistivity is 100Ωcm or above and the absolute value of complex initial permeability is 8000 or above at 1kHz and 500kHz. The high permeability oxide magnetic material further contains 0.005-0.02wt.% of SiO2 , 0.005-0.20wt.% of CaO and 0.005-0.05wt.% of Nb2 O5 . |
